对于使用Vue.js框架开发的静态页面而言,SEO优化同样至关重要
Vue.js作为一种流行的前端框架,以其高效的数据绑定和组件化开发方式,为开发者提供了极大的便利
然而,Vue.js的SPA(单页应用)特性,也给SEO带来了一定的挑战
本文将深入探讨Vue静态页面SEO优化的策略,帮助开发者提升网站在搜索引擎中的排名
一、理解Vue静态页面与SEO的关系 Vue静态页面通常指的是通过Vue.js框架开发,并经过构建工具(如Webpack)打包生成的纯HTML、CSS和JavaScript文件
这些文件被部署到服务器上后,用户可以通过浏览器直接访问,无需服务器端渲染
然而,搜索引擎爬虫在抓取Vue静态页面时,可能会遇到一些问题,如难以识别动态生成的内容、无法追踪路由变化等
二、Vue静态页面SEO优化的重要性 1.提升网站曝光度:通过SEO优化,可以使Vue静态页面在搜索引擎中获得更高的排名,从而增加网站的曝光度和流量
2.提高用户体验:优化后的页面加载速度更快,内容更易被搜索引擎和用户发现,从而提升用户体验
3.增强品牌竞争力:在搜索引擎中占据有利位置,有助于提升品牌形象和竞争力
三、Vue静态页面SEO优化的关键策略 1. 服务器端渲染(SSR)或静态站点生成(SSG) 针对Vue.js的SPA特性,服务器端渲染(SSR)或静态站点生成(SSG)是提升SEO的有效方法
SSR允许在服务器端渲染Vue组件,并将生成的HTML直接发送给浏览器
而SSG则在构建阶段生成静态HTML文件,这些文件包含所有必要的页面内容,无需在客户端进行额外的渲染
这两种方法都能确保搜索引擎爬虫能够轻松抓取和索引页面内容
2. Meta标签和标题优化 为每个页面设置独特的Meta标签和标题是SEO优化的基础
在Vue项目中,可以使用vue-meta或类似的库来动态设置页面的Meta信息
确保每个页面的标题、描述和关键词都与页面内容紧密相关,有助于提升搜索引擎对页面的理解和排名
3. 路由优化 Vue Router是Vue.js的官方路由管理器
为了提升SEO,应确保路由配置正确,并使用HTML5的History模式(而非Hash模式)
History模式可以生成更友好的URL,有利于搜索引擎爬虫的理解和抓取
同时,确保为每个路由配置唯一的页面标题和Meta标签
4. 内容优化 高质量的内容是SEO的核心
在Vue静态页面中,应确保内容原创、有价值、易于阅读和理解
使用语义化HTML标签(如
等)来组织内容,有助于搜索引擎更好地理解页面结构
此外,合理使用关键词,避免过度堆砌,也是提升SEO的重要一环
5. 链接优化 内部链接和外部链接都是提升SEO的有效手段
在Vue静态页面中,应合理设置内部链接,引导用户浏览更多页面,同时也有助于搜索引擎爬虫发现和索引更多内容
对于外部链接,应选择与页面内容相关且权威的网站进行链接,以提升网站的信任度和排名
6. 性能优化 页面加载速度是SEO的重要考量因素之一
在Vue静态页面中,可以通过压缩和合并CSS、JavaScript文件、使用CDN加速资源加载、优化图片等方式来提升页面性能
此外,还可以使用Vue的异步组件和懒加载功能,减少初始加载时间,提升用户体验
四、总结 Vue静态页面的SEO优化是一个系统工程,需要从多个方面入手
通过服务器端渲染或静态站点生成、Meta标签和标题优化、路由优化、内容优化、链接优化以及性能优化等策略,可以显著提升Vue静态页面在搜索引擎中的排名和曝光度
作为开发者,应持续关注SEO的最新动态和技术趋势,不断优化网站结构和内容,以应对日益激烈的竞争环境
只有这样,才能在数